Center Pivot Irrigation System Trends and Forecast

The future of the global center pivot irrigation system market looks promising with opportunities in the cereal and oilseed & pulse markets. The global center pivot irrigation system market is expected to reach an estimated $2.9 billion by 2030 with a CAGR of 14.1% from 2024 to 2030. The major drivers for this market are increasing demand for efficient water management, growing demand for food production, and government initiatives promoting sustainable farming practices.

Lucintel forecasts that cereals is expected to witness the highest growth over the forecast period due to the population growth and shifting dietary preferences.

North America is expected to witness highest growth over the forecast period due to converting from smaller to larger farms in order to boost profits on larger crop farms.

Center Pivot Irrigation System Market Driver and Challenges

The market for center pivot irrigation systems is influenced by several technological, economic, and regulatory factors that drive its growth and pose challenges. Technological advancements such as system efficiency, economic pressures, and regulatory requirements affect system costs and adoption.

One of the biggest challenges in water management for agriculture is how to improve productivity while at the same time saving water. In understanding these drivers and challenges it is very important for stakeholders who are interested in optimizing their irrigation practices and expanding them further.

The factors responsible for driving the center pivot irrigation system market include:

1. Technological Advancements: The importance of center pivot systems for irrigation cannot be overemphasized. This has necessitated integrating advanced sensors, automation techniques, and data analytics into the system. This helps to minimize unwanted water use during operation or reduce wastage arising from poor system calibration. Adoption of these advanced systems supports sustainable water management and increases operational efficiency, driving market growth.

Challenges in the center pivot irrigation system market are:

1. High Initial Costs: The exorbitant initial capital outlay required in buying advanced center pivots can act as a stumbling block toward their use by farmers. Because of this, most small-scale farmers may not afford them leading to decreased market penetration.

2. Maintenance and Repair Complexity: In addition, any platform for irrigation cannot function properly without regular maintenance services. Complex system designs have resulted in high repair costs associated with these systems besides causing operational downtime if appropriate care is not taken. As a result, total ownership expenses rise thereby affecting the dependability levels of such facilities.
